Every year, staff at Abingdon Prep take part in a pancake race to mark the beginning of Lent. This year instead, staff were challenged to a pancake tossing challenge, with mixed results! The assembly began with teaching about Lent with boys learning about the time Jesus was in the wilderness being tempted and how Christians often give up treat foods during Lent as a way of remembering.

This was followed by the pancake flipping competition where eight staff flipped a pancake for 45 seconds… the clear winner was Roger with 52 flips of a pancake but Louise showed determination and perseverance! The boys thoroughly enjoyed it, cheering, clapping and counting!
